1

Inspect the DIC/HVAC fuse in the fuse block.

Is the DIC/HVAC fuse open?

--

Go to Step 2

Go to Step 3

2

Repair the short to ground in circuit 541 (BRN). Refer to Testing for Intermittent Conditions and Poor Connections and Wiring Repairs in Wiring Systems.

Is the repair complete?

--

Go to Step 10

--

3

  1. Turn the ignition switch to the ON position.
  2. Use a test lamp in order to backprobe between the vacuum/electric solenoid harness connector terminal 6 and ground.

Does the test lamp light?

--

Go to Step 5

Go to Step 4

4

Repair a poor connection or an open in circuit 541 (BRN) between the fuse block and the vacuum/electric solenoid connector. Refer to Testing for Intermittent Conditions and Poor Connections and Wiring Repairs in Wiring Systems.

Is the repair complete?

--

Go to Step 10

--

5

  1. Disconnect the vacuum/electric solenoid harness.
  2. Use a test lamp connected to B+ in order to test for a short to ground on circuit 362 (RED) at the vacuum/electric solenoid harness connector 2.

Does the test lamp light?

--

Go to Step 7

Go to Step 6

6

A fault exists in the vacuum/electric solenoid. Replace the unit. Refer to Vacuum Electrical Solenoid Replacement .

Is the repair complete?

--

Go to Step 10

--

7

  1. Disconnect the heater A/C control harness.
  2. Use a test lamp connected to B+ in order to test for a short to ground on circuit 362 (RED) at the heater A/C control connector terminal D10.

Does the test lamp light?

--

Go to Step 10

Go to Step 8

8

Replace the heater A/C Control module. Refer to Control Assembly Replacement .

Is the repair complete?

--

Go to Step 10

--

9

Locate and repair a short to ground in circuit 362 (RED) between the vacuum/electric solenoid connector terminal 2 and the heater A/C control module connector terminal D10. Refer to Testing for Intermittent Conditions and Poor Connections and Wiring Repairs in Wiring Systems.

Is the repair complete?

--

Go to Step 10

--

10

Verify that the system operates properly.

Does the system operate properly ?
